Cris Villonco shares her thoughts on the ‘Bituing Walang Ningning’ controversy

By AEDRIANNE ACAR
 
Former Ang Lihim ni Annasandra actress Cris Villonco is the new Lavinia Arguelles in the musical ‘Bituing Walang Ningning.’ She recently voiced her opinion on the controversy involving the musical play and veteran actress
Cherie Gil. 
 
Last June 19, Ms. Gil through her lawyer Atty. Lorna Kapunan issued a Cease and Desist letter asking Viva Films and the management of the Newport Performing Arts Theater to stop using the famous line “You’re nothing but a second rate, trying hard, copycat” in their musical. 
 

Cris made a statement through Instagram saying that despite the bad publicity that the show got, she's keeping a positive outlook about everything that happened. She added that this controversy won’t stop the whole production for giving the audience a good show. 
 
“Loving all the controversy Bituing Walang Ningning is generating...hindi kami perfect, nor original.....just a group of actors and singers trying to put on a good show... Kaya kung gusto niyong magthrowback 80s -fashion, hairstyle, makeup, at kanta, manood na po kayo. Sa buhok pa lang, puno na ang stage. Let the reign of Lavinia begin.... Ika nga ng Mga cast members namin: Ituloy Ang Musikal!”
